In this visual novel, Yokoyama Naoya is emphatically a normal person, but that wasn't always the case. In high school, he was something of a troublemaker. He bleached his hair, drank in the streets, and regularly got into fights with gangs.
Naoya is older now, wiser, and has moved past his rebellious phase. He's determined to get his life back on track—but, due to large gaps in his education, he couldn't get into his chosen college.
Naoya puts his college education aside and moves in with his childhood friend, Ichigo. While Ichigo attends college, Naoya starts working at a local café, hoping to contribute to the household expenses and develop his work ethic.
Located by the beach, this café is owned by a mischievous woman named Miss Miyamori. She takes a liking to Naoya and immediately gives him a job.
Naoya's newfound job leads him to interact with two beautiful neighbors with their own problems, Mayuki and Kou.
Naoya grows closer to these two girls, developing a friendship with them...
but trouble is looming, threatening the comfortable new life Naoya has built for himself and his relationships with Ichigo, Kou, and Mayuki.
Suzuki Ichigo is Naoya's childhood friend. Their families are close friends, and the pair have known each other since they were children. They were once so close, Naoya's mother often joked about them getting married.
Naoya and Ichigo briefly grew estranged during high school, during his rebellious period, but now they are as close as ever.
